Cherry Lane Theatre Bought By A24 Film Studio by Michael Major
- March 03, 2023 The Cherry Lane Theatre, located in New York City's Greenwich Village, has been bought by the film studio A24. A24 is the company behind the film adaptation of The Whale, as well as the critically-acclaimed Everything Everywhere All at Once. Other A24 films include The Humans, Hereditary, Zola, The Florida Project, Lady Bird, Moonlight, and more.

Ashley Park Joins MEAN GIRLS Movie Musical by Michael Major
- March 03, 2023 Ashley Park has joined the cast of the upcoming Mean Girls movie musical. Park was nominated for a Tony Award for her performance as Gretchen Weiners in the original Broadway production of Mean Girls the musical. She joins Busy Philipps, Jenna Fischer, Tina Fey, Angourie Rice, Auli'i Cravalho, Jaquel Spivey, Avantika, Bebe Wood, and Reneé Rapp.
